Just north of Georgetown, Glover Park has beautiful parks including Glover Archbold Park, a community garden, Guy Mason Recreation, Washington Sports Club and nearby to restaurants, three grocery stores (Safeway, Trader Joe’s and newly anticipated Whole Foods being renovated), shopping, and coffee shops. Close to American and Georgetown Universities PLUS MedStar Georgetown and Sibley Memorial Hospitals. Located near Wisconsin Ave and one block from D2 bus line which travels to Dupont Circle in just 15 minutes. Other nearby bus lines connect to downtown DC. In Northwest DC, the attention-grabbing Georgetown area has an unassuming neighbor to the north in Glover Park, which provides a quiet, small-town feel for residents to escape from the bustle of university students and M Street shoppers to the south.
Glover Park has become well-established as an ideal landing spot for young families still looking to be connected to the city, but it has more space at a better value than other parts of Washington, DC. Perfect row-home-lined streets fill in the majority of the neighborhood, while one of Northwest DC's main commercial thoroughfares, Wisconsin Avenue, runs right along the eastern border of the neighborhood.
The beauty, charm and historic feel of DC exist in spades in Glover Park. Each row home with its little porch out front, the tree-lined streets, and numerous parks are all packed into a mini community to form a lovely spot to call home.
